Product Description

Sirdar 10543 Opening Act Jacket is a stunning women’s jacket in two options, a longline color block version that is perfect as a cover-up or a shorter solid color version perfect for layering over any summer outfit. The jacket is knit flat in pieces, seamed together, and then finished with I-cord ties. Sirdar’s Stories with so many colors to select from? This yarn is a cotton & acrylic blend perfect for kids’ clothes and accessories! The mesh stitch pattern is in written form only.

Skill Level: Advanced
Sizes: 2–4 (6–8, 10–12, 14–16, 18–20, 22–24) to fit 32–34 (36–38, 40–42, 44–46, 48–50, 52–54)” bust
Finished Measurement:
    Chest: 37½ (41¼, 45¾, 48¾, 53¼, 57¼)”
    Length:
          Long Cardigan – 43¾” for all sizes
          Short Cardigan – 22¾ (22¾, 24½, 25¼, 26, 26¾)”  
Yarn Requirements: Sirdar Stories (60% Cotton/ 40% Acrylic; 50g/153 yds)
    Long Cardigan:
          Color A – 1 (1, 2, 2, 2, 2) skein(s) shown in 801 Ambers
          Color B – 4 (4, 5, 5, 5, 6) skeins shown in 835 Smile
          Color C – 1 (1, 2, 2, 2, 2) skein(s) shown in 830 After Glow
          Color D – 1 (1, 2, 2, 2, 2) skein(s) shown in 831 Ice Lates
          Color E – 1 (1, 2, 2, 2, 2) skein(s) shown in 812 Sunseekers
          Color F – 1 (1, 2, 2, 2, 2) skein(s) shown in 824 Skinny Dip
          Color G – 1 (1, 2, 2, 2, 2) skein(s) shown in 822 Moonlight
          Color H – 1 (1, 2, 2, 2, 2) skein(s) shown in 806 Dreamers
          Color 8 – 1 (1, 2, 2, 2, 2) skein(s) shown in 807 Queen
    Short Cardigan: 8 (9, 10, 10, 11, 12) skeins shown in 801 Embers
Needles:
    US 3 (3.25mm) single points and DPNs
    US 6 (4.00mm) single points to get gauge
Gauge: 19 sts and 27 rows = 4” in mesh stitch pattern on US 6 (4.00mm)

Design Heritage

Sirdar, established in West Yorkshire in 1880, brings nearly 150 years of British hand knitting expertise to this contemporary design. The Opening Act Jacket represents the brand's commitment to combining traditional knitting craftsmanship with modern fashion trends, allowing knitters to achieve runway-inspired looks through hand knitting.
